Router Tables and Router Bits for Woodworking
A router does two jobs — cutting profiles into edges and cutting joinery like dados and rabbets — and the tool decision splits into two questions: handheld or table-mounted, and which bits actually fit the projects you're building.
Handheld router vs. router table: when each makes sense
A handheld router moves across a fixed workpiece — the right setup for routing an edge profile on a large panel you can't easily lift onto a table. A router table flips this: the router sits fixed underneath a table, and you move the workpiece across it — better for smaller pieces, repeatable cuts, and joinery that needs a steady, controlled feed. Many shops eventually own both; if you're buying your first, match it to the project size you build most.
Fixed-base vs. plunge routers
A fixed-base router is set to a cutting depth and stays there for the cut — simpler to control, and the standard choice for edge profiles. A plunge router can be lowered into the material mid-cut, which is what stopped dados, mortises, and any cut that doesn't start from the edge of the board require.
Router bit shank sizes and why it matters
Router bits come in two common shank sizes: 1/4-inch and 1/2-inch. A 1/2-inch shank flexes less under load, giving a cleaner cut and handling larger bits more safely — worth the extra cost on any router that accepts both. Check your router's collet size before buying bits; not every router accepts both sizes.
Common bit profiles and what they're for
- Straight bits — for dados, grooves, and mortises
- Round-over bits — for softening a sharp edge
- Rabbeting bits — for cutting a stepped recess along an edge, often for a panel or back to sit into
- Chamfer bits — for a flat, angled edge instead of a rounded one
- Flush-trim bits — for trimming one material exactly to match another, using a bearing as a guide
Carbide-tipped vs. solid carbide bits
Carbide-tipped bits use a steel body with a carbide cutting edge — less expensive, and enough for most hobby-shop use. Solid carbide bits hold an edge longer and run cooler at high speed, worth the extra cost for bits you use constantly rather than occasionally.
